#dcbb43 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dcbb43 is composed of 86.3% red, 73.3%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 15% magenta, 69.5%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 47.1 degrees, a saturation of 68.6% and a lightness of 56.3%. #dcbb43 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ff86 with #b97700.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

Shades and Tints of #dcbb43

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0902 is the darkest color, while #fefdf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#dcbb43

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#979488 is the less saturated color, while #fecf21 is the most saturated one.
